Wonder if those industrial output drops include the McDonald's burger flippers that Bush's economists changed from service jobs to manufacturing. LOL.

And regarding the inner city, yes, black males are the most unemployed portion of the economy right now, by a long shot, along with teenagers of all ethnicity. And I hate to tell you, but lots of suburban whiteys are out of work too!

When there are few manufacturing jobs and service jobs are falling fast, what are unskilled and semiskilled folks supposed to do? Are people ready to see the CCC work camps set up again like FDR did?

Trained IT professionals are rapidly losing jobs as well. In short, jobs are rapidly disappearing, even for highly educated technical professionals. Health care is probably the only growth industry right now.

Plus, those who still have money are rapidly losing their taste for consumption, so retail probably won't reach its full on bubble levels for a long time, if ever in our lifetimes.

The only way stimulus could help is if everyone got a substantial check, say five thousand dollars if you have no income or it's less than 30K. After that it would probably take about 15 to 20% of income to be meaningful.

The other stimulus alternative is to set up massive public works programs that use people as well as machines and that don't give all the jobs to illegal aliens. I don't see either of those stimulus options happening in the near future. Not pretty.

By issuing IOU's, they are in legal default on short term debt. Technically, those creditors can take the state into Federal Bankruptcy Court to get payment. With the economy rapidly collapsing week after week, the revenue to the state is rapidly collapsing, too.

Unemployed people do not pay taxes like employed people and well over 20 percent of the workforce population in California is not working with still further unemployment projected for years to come in this Depression. California has felt the full force of the Depression, and is falling apart. Not only the state, but the County and City governments too.

This, of course, underscores how fragile California's debt situation is. They could go under at any time, and cause horrific damage to the National Economy.

Other states will follow. We are going down, and we can not stop the momentum.
